  14. LEGO Star Wars Millennium Falcon Building Set for Adults, 75192

    LEGO Star Wars Millennium Falcon Building Set for Adults, 75192

    Best for Dedicated Star Wars Enthusiasts and Experienced Builders

    View on Amazon

    With 7,541 pieces, this Millennium Falcon set offers an immersive building experience and a highly accurate replica of the iconic spaceship. Compared to smaller, more straightforward sets like the Harry Potter Hogwarts Express, it demands a significant time investment and a higher skill level, but rewards builders with an extraordinary display piece. The detailed interior and exterior, along with a variety of minifigures, make it suitable for display or play for seasoned fans. Its size—over 33 inches long—requires ample space and patience, and the price reflects its complexity.

Factors to Consider When Choosing Premium Lego Sets For Collectors

When choosing a premium LEGO set for collection purposes, several factors come into play beyond just the theme or size. Considering build complexity ensures you select a set that matches your experience level or display intentions. Rarity and exclusivity can significantly increase a set’s value over time, especially limited editions or anniversary models. Size and display footprint matter if you have space constraints or want a centerpiece. Price is a key factor, but often reflects the level of detail and rarity, so balancing cost against your collection goals is essential. Lastly, consider the thematic appeal—whether you prefer sci-fi, fantasy, or historical models—since this influences long-term satisfaction.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are premium LEGO sets for collectors suitable for children?

Premium LEGO sets are primarily designed for adult collectors or experienced builders due to their size, complexity, and value. While some older children with advanced building skills might enjoy them, these sets often contain small, intricate pieces that pose safety concerns for younger kids. They are meant more as display pieces or investment items rather than toys for casual play. If you’re considering a set for a child, it’s better to choose simpler, age-appropriate models that still offer a rewarding building experience.

Do limited edition LEGO sets increase in value over time?

Many limited edition sets can appreciate in value, especially if they are part of a special anniversary or collaboration. Their rarity, demand, and condition all play a role in long-term appreciation. However, not all limited sets will necessarily increase significantly, so it’s wise to research specific models and their market history before purchasing as an investment. Keeping sets sealed and in good condition often enhances their potential resale value down the line.

How important is authenticity when buying collectible LEGO sets?

Authenticity is critical when purchasing collectible LEGO sets, especially limited editions or rare models. Counterfeit sets can look convincing but often lack the quality, detail, or official licensing of genuine products. Buying from reputable sources like LEGO’s official stores or authorized retailers minimizes the risk of counterfeits. Authentic sets retain their value better and ensure you’re getting a product designed for long-term display or collection purposes.
